The Kishwaukee River has flowed quietly on its way through McHenry County for some 12,000 years, but it never had official friends until now.

But then, it may never have needed them so badly before.

Last year a group of citizen activists formed the Friends of the Kishwaukee to help create a protected corridor or greenway along the river, whose watershed drains about half of Illinois' most rapidly developing county.
